Meaning

of Lapse

Having slipped downward, backward, or away; having lost position, privilege, etc., by neglect; -- restricted to figurative uses.

Ineffectual, void, or forfeited; as, a lapsed policy of insurance; a lapsed legacy.

Source: Webster's dictionary
